Despite its small size, Sandbach Train Station offers a variety of facilities to ensure a convenient travel experience. The station features a ticket office open from Monday to Saturday, with ticket machines available for those who prefer quick service or need to collect tickets purchased online. Accessibility is a priority here, with induction loops, step-free access to certain areas, and accessible ticket machines to assist passengers with limited mobility. However, there are some limitations, such as the absence of public Wi-Fi, cashpoints, and refreshment facilities. Travellers will also find no waiting rooms or toilets at the station, so it's advisable to plan accordingly before embarking on your journey.
For those looking to venture beyond the station, travel links from Sandbach connect you seamlessly to other transport modes. Positioned at the front of the station, a rail replacement service departs during times of disruption, ensuring continuity in travel plans. For those preferring road transport, taxis can be booked through platforms like Northern Railway's Cab4You service. Buses serve local routes to Middlewich, Winsford, and Sandbach town centre, with convenient stops just 100 yards away on London Road.

When planning a trip through Crystal Palace Station, expect a range of fac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th journey. The station features a well-stocked ticket office, open from early morning until late evening, making it easy for passengers to purchase or collect tickets. Ticket machines, including accessible versions, are available to assist with ticketing needs. Travelers requiring information or help can approach the friendly ticket office staff and customer help points.
Accessibility is a key focus here, with step-free access being a notable feature, ensuring that the station accommodates all passengers. Facilities such as induction loops, ramp access to trains, and accessible ticket machines highlight the station's commitment to inclusivity. While the station offers seating areas, it lacks a waiting room, but you can still find refreshments both in the ticket hall and on Platform 1. Though there is no luggage storage or cycle hire service, the station provides secure bicycle stands and sheltered parking for cyclists.
Getting around London and further afar is straightforward from Crystal Palace Station. The station's advantageous location offers ample rail connections for seamless onward travel. Should the need for rail replacement services arise, passengers can rely on nearby bus stops M and P on Anerley Hill that cater to multiple destinations such as Beckenham Junction, East Croydon, and London Bridge. Planning a taxi journey is a breeze with platforms like Addison Lee and Gett, which help arrange pickups from the station. Moreover, with Crystal Palace being part of the London Overground network, direct trains to London Victoria, London Bridge, and Highbury & Islington are just a ticket away.
